Abstract

The Neogene mammalian localities of the lower Axios valley were discovered at the beginning of this century and there are several references about them (Andrews, 1918; Bourcart, 1919; Arambourg and Piveteau, 1929). The best of the old collections, now stored in Paris (Museum National d’Histoire Naturelle), is that of Arambourg, who collected the material during his army service in Macedonia during the First World War. After that collection nobody excavated in the area and only some isolated specimens were found by the field workers. In 1972 the University of Thessaloniki (Laboratory of Geology and Paleontology) in collaboration with the University of Paris VI and later with the University of Poitiers (Laboratoire de Paléontologie des Vertébrés et Paléontologie Humaine) began a new campaign of excavations in the lower Axios valley. Several mammalian localities were discovered and abundant material has been unearthed. Most of the excavated sites are new, as those of RP1, RZ/1, PXM, VTK, DIT, DKO. The new localities, the new collected material, its determination and comparison with those of Eurasian localities allow a detail dating of the Neogene deposits of the lower Axios valley. The research and the excavations in the area have continued and always new and interesting material is unearthed.
